CPU-z should show that processor as a revision B2 which means it is based on the original Conroe core. They are legendary overclockers and with some better memory, 7 X 500 should be possible if your board is willing.

http://www.crucial.com/store/partspecs.aspx?imodule=BL2KIT12864AA804

The above Ballistix memory is rated at CL4-4-4 at DDR2-800 speed but it uses the famous Micron D9GMH chips which can run at CL5-5-5 at DDR2-1000, usually without having to increase the voltage from the default of 2.2 volts. That would be perfect for your future super computer! :D

I saw some similar G.Skill at Newegg recently even cheaper which also uses the same highly overclockable chips. Good luck.

With a Core 2 Duo you don't have to worry too much about temperatures. The only thing you have to worry about when overclocking is stability.

The reported idle temperatures may not be 100% accurate so users shouldn't compare their idle temps with others. The important number is the load temp and some general guidelines for me have been:

3200 MHz - 80C
3400 MHz - 70C
3600 MHz - 60C

As the MHz goes up you will not be able to run your processor as hot when overclocking. I am Orthos stable for 4 hours at those temperatures above but if the core temperature goes up a couple of more degrees above those temps then my computer will reboot while running Orthos.

If you are stable then don't worry. You are a long ways away from the throttling point. I think you will find that at 3500 MHz you won't be able to go beyond 65C for very long without a reboot happening so you don't have to worry about hurting your processor. It will take care of itself.

If you're not 100% stable under full load then you might have to back your overclock off a 100 MHz until the fall when things cool down. Either that or get a better heatsink or some water but at the level you've reached, it's really not worth it in my opinion.
